// Helper to extract text content from string or ContentBlock[]
function getTextContent(content: string | ContentBlock[]): string {
  if (typeof content === 'string') return content;
  return content
    .filter((b): b is TextContentBlock => b.type === 'text')
    .map(b => b.text)
    .join('\n');
}

// Parse data URL to extract media type and base64 data
function parseDataUrl(dataUrl: string): { mediaType: string; data: string } {
  const match = dataUrl.match(/^data:([^;]+);base64,(.+)$/);
  if (!match) {
    throw new Error('Invalid data URL format');
  }
  return { mediaType: match[1], data: match[2] };
}

// Transform content blocks for Anthropic (requires specific image format)
function toAnthropicContent(content: string | ContentBlock[]): any {
  if (typeof content === 'string') return content;
  return content.map(block => {
    if (block.type === 'text') {
      return { type: 'text', text: block.text };
    }
    if (block.type === 'input_audio') return block;
    const { mediaType, data } = parseDataUrl(block.image_url.url);
    return {
      type: 'image',
      source: {
        type: 'base64',
        media_type: mediaType,
        data
      }
    };
  });
}

// Transform messages to Gemini format
function toGeminiContents(messages: LLMMessage[]): { contents: any[]; systemInstruction?: any } {
  let systemInstruction: any = undefined;
  const contents: any[] = [];

  for (const msg of messages) {
    if (msg.role === 'system') {
      systemInstruction = { parts: [{ text: getTextContent(msg.content) }] };
      continue;
    }

    const role = msg.role === 'assistant' ? 'model' : 'user';
    const parts: any[] = [];

    if (typeof msg.content === 'string') {
      parts.push({ text: msg.content });
    } else if (Array.isArray(msg.content)) {
      for (const block of msg.content) {
        if (block.type === 'text') {
          parts.push({ text: block.text });
        } else if (block.type === 'image_url') {
          try {
            const { mediaType, data } = parseDataUrl(block.image_url.url);
            parts.push({ inline_data: { mime_type: mediaType, data } });
          } catch {
            logger.warn('[API] Failed to parse image data URL for Gemini');
          }
        }
      }
    }

    if (parts.length > 0) {
      contents.push({ role, parts });
    }
  }

  return { contents, systemInstruction };
}

// Build Gemini-format request body from the standard OpenAI-format parameters
function buildGeminiRequestBody(
  messages: LLMMessage[],
  options: {
    maxTokens?: number;
    temperature?: number;
    tools?: any[];
    toolChoice?: any;
    reasoning?: any;
  }
): Record<string, unknown> {
  const { contents, systemInstruction } = toGeminiContents(messages);
  const body: Record<string, unknown> = { contents };

  if (systemInstruction) {
    body.system_instruction = systemInstruction;
  }

  const generationConfig: Record<string, unknown> = {
    maxOutputTokens: options.maxTokens || 4096,
    temperature: options.temperature ?? 0.7,
  };

  if (options.reasoning) {
    generationConfig.thinkingConfig = { thinkingBudget: options.reasoning.max_tokens || 4096 };
  }

  body.generationConfig = generationConfig;

  if (options.tools && options.tools.length > 0) {
    body.tools = [{
      function_declarations: options.tools.map((t: any) => ({
        name: t.name,
        description: t.description,
        parameters: t.parameters,
      })),
    }];
  }

  return body;
}

// Extract images from messages for Ollama (images field at request level)
function extractOllamaImages(messages: LLMMessage[]): { processedMessages: LLMMessage[]; images: string[] } {
  const images: string[] = [];
  const processedMessages = messages.map(m => {
    if (typeof m.content === 'string') return m;

    const textBlocks = m.content.filter((b): b is TextContentBlock => b.type === 'text');
    const imageBlocks = m.content.filter((b): b is ImageContentBlock => b.type === 'image_url');

    // Extract base64 data (without data URL prefix) for each image
    for (const img of imageBlocks) {
      try {
        const { data } = parseDataUrl(img.image_url.url);
        images.push(data);
      } catch {
        logger.warn('[API] Failed to parse image data URL for Ollama');
      }
    }

    return {
      ...m,
      content: textBlocks.map(b => b.text).join('\n')
    };
  });

  return { processedMessages, images };
}

    // Apply the per-model reasoning replay policy: DeepSeek/GLM/MiniMax get prior
    // reasoning back as reasoning_content (their APIs require it); other models
    // (e.g. Qwen β€” whose template forbids replayed thinking) get reasoning-only
    // turns promoted to plain assistant content instead. See lib/llm/reasoning-replay.ts.
    if (wireFormat !== 'anthropic') {
      applyReasoningReplayPolicy(processedMessages, model || '');
    }

    // Sanitize tool_calls: replace invalid JSON arguments with '{}' so providers
    // don't reject the request. Truncated streaming can leave malformed args in history.
    for (const msg of processedMessages) {
      if (msg.role === 'assistant' && msg.tool_calls) {
        for (const tc of msg.tool_calls) {
          if (tc.function?.arguments) {
            try { JSON.parse(tc.function.arguments); } catch {
              tc.function.arguments = '{}';
            }
          }
        }
      }
    }

    // Consolidate system messages: some providers (e.g. Ambient on OpenRouter) reject
    // system messages at any position other than [0].
    processedMessages = consolidateSystemMessages(processedMessages);

      // Transient rate-limit (429 with rate-limit phrasing or a Retry-After header).
      // Checked BEFORE credit-exhaustion so messages like "temporarily rate-limited
      // upstream, retry shortly" don't get misclassified as credit exhaustion just
      // because the substring "limit" appears inside "rate-limited".
      if (response.status === 429 && (
        rateLimitHeaders['Retry-After'] ||
        lowerError.includes('rate-limited') ||
        lowerError.includes('rate limit') ||
        lowerError.includes('too many requests') ||
        lowerError.includes('temporarily') ||
        lowerError.includes('retry shortly') ||
        lowerError.includes('retry after')
      )) {
        return NextResponse.json(
          { error: `${providerConfig.name} is temporarily rate-limited. Try again in a moment.` },
          { status: 429, headers: rateLimitHeaders }
        );
      }

      // Credit/quota exhaustion (402, or 429 with usage-related keywords).
      // Note: "limit" is intentionally excluded because it false-matches "rate-limited".
      if (response.status === 402 || (response.status === 429 && (
        lowerError.includes('credit') || lowerError.includes('quota') ||
        lowerError.includes('billing') || lowerError.includes('exceeded') ||
        lowerError.includes('insufficient') || lowerError.includes('usage')
      ))) {
        if (selectedProvider === 'huggingface') {
          return NextResponse.json(
            { error: 'HuggingFace free usage limit reached. You get $0.10/month in free inference. Upgrade at huggingface.co/pricing or wait for your credits to reset.' },
            { status: 429 }
          );
        }
        if (selectedProvider === 'openrouter') {
          return NextResponse.json(
            { error: 'OpenRouter credit limit reached. Add credits at openrouter.ai/credits or switch to a provider with your own API key.' },
            { status: 429 }
          );
        }
        return NextResponse.json(
          { error: `${providerConfig.name} usage limit reached. Check your billing or plan at your provider's dashboard.` },
          { status: 429 }
        );
      }
